Average Construction Laborers Salary in Casper, WY
Construction Laborers in Casper, Wyoming, earn an average annual salary of $42,500. This figure is notably below the national average of $51,280, suggesting that local market dynamics and potentially regional economic factors influence compensation for these essential roles. The specific economic landscape and demand within Casper contribute to this pay differential.

1.58
Location Quotient
Casper, WY has 1.6x the national concentration of Construction Laborers jobs — a major employment hub for this role. Job seekers will find significantly more opportunities here than in most other areas.
Casper's Location Quotient of 1.58 signifies that Construction Laborers are 58% more concentrated in this area than the national average. This suggests a highly specialized and potentially competitive job market where employers may have a larger pool of local talent to draw from, but also indicates a strong underlying demand for these services.

Methodology: Salary data is derived from the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) OEWS 2024 release. Figures represent gross pay before taxes. Analysis includes 430 employees in the Casper, WY area with a job density of 10.838 per 1,000 jobs. Cost of Living data is estimated based on state and metro averages.
